Output 58dc740a999578afa7c99db530bdcd2d689fbab5fc5ac29b7fb0f081ec19a3e4:1

value
1594363
script pubkey
OP_0 OP_PUSHBYTES_20 77341edb01b803219e958618519e3792c08b4dc6
address
bc1qwu6pakcphqpjr854scv9r83hjtqgknwxt8nu6v
transaction
58dc740a999578afa7c99db530bdcd2d689fbab5fc5ac29b7fb0f081ec19a3e4